Did You Know? Adoption, by Laurel G. Stein

November is adoption awareness month. Open adoption is when birth parents and adoptive parents maintain some level of contact after the adoption is finalized. Ohio permits open adoption, but it is not legally enforceable. An openness agreement is a gentleman’s agreement and is not binding. The terms are voluntary, meaning that either party can end […]
